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
760 15703198529 064
4832223 5902 719298612
4832223 5902 719298612
399314 22 8191407 32 4489330
All about undefined
Interested in learning more?
4832223 5902 719298612
399314 22 8191407 32 4489330
See more
855481 05776 35287680665
98205864950 07 72
See more
0285304297 938729665
006 6643 5474 8157244 413267
See more